French Open: Italians won mixed doubles against Iranian, Vavasori American Townsend, King


The Paris-third-class Italian pair Sarah Irani and Andrea Vavasori defeated the French Open on Thursday to win the Mixed Doubles title in the French Open by the fourth-class American Taylor Townsend and Ivan King-4-6, 6-2.

It was their second major title together after last year’s US Open win. On behalf of Iranian, it was another trophy in Rolend-Garros after the Olympic gold win over women’s doubles with Jasmine Paulini last year.
